新手求助,关于RTC时钟

[复制链接]
998|2
 楼主| 497663345 发表于 2016-7-6 10:25 | 显示全部楼层 |阅读模式
首先说明使用的芯片是STM32F10系列的,最近在调试RTC时钟时发现一个问题,当我将芯片从停机模式中唤醒后,RTC的秒计数总是被清零了(即从0重新开始计秒),程序中配置的RTC时钟源为LSE,电路上后备寄存器的校验脚(TAMPER脚)为滞空,唤醒过程中没有进行时钟源的切换.我是真的想不到问题出现在哪里了,希望各位大神解惑
dirtwillfly 发表于 2016-7-6 16:33 | 显示全部楼层
建议上传下你的代码,或者说下操作的顺序
dirtwillfly 发表于 2016-7-6 16:34 | 显示全部楼层
使用停机模式注意以下两个问题:
    (1)进入停机模式前,一定要关闭滴答定时器,实际测试发现滴答定时器中断也能唤醒停机模式。
    (2)当一个中断或唤醒事件导致退出停机模式时,HSI RC振荡器被选为系统时钟。这个时候用户要根据需要重新配置时钟,如果使用的HSE时钟,那么要重新配置
您需要登录后才可以回帖 登录 | 注册

本版积分规则

4

主题

24

帖子

1

粉丝
快速回复 在线客服 返回列表 返回顶部